Summer book study: We will meet at 9:30am on Thursdays June 26, July 24, and August 21 to discuss the book The Heartbeat of Wounded Knee by David Treuer. David is a member of the Ojibwe tribe in Minnesota. He covers the history of indigenous people in America up to the present day.

Harvey Akio Itano, became the first Japanese-American to be elected to the National Academy of Sciences. He is recognized for the discovery that an abnormality in a single molecule of red blood cells is responsible for sickle cell anemia.
